Root Canal Treatment
Root Canal Treatment
Devitalization, or Endodontics, is a treatment that preserves teeth with deep cavities, fractures, or infections, avoiding extraction. When the dental pulp—living tissue inside the tooth—is compromised, it must be removed to eliminate pain and prevent the problem from progressing.
The procedure includes removal of the infected tissue, thorough cleaning of the canals, and filling them with biocompatible material. We use a surgical microscope for better visualization, increasing effectiveness and predictability. When done well, it keeps the tooth functional for many years.

Endodontic Retreatment
Endodontic Retreatment
Endodontic retreatment is indicated when a previously devitalized tooth requires further intervention to restore function and integrity. This meticulous procedure corrects or improves previous treatments, giving the tooth a new chance to remain healthy. It involves removing the old material, disinfecting the canals, and refilling them. At Avenida Dental Clinic, we use a surgical microscope for maximum precision in complex internal structures. It is a safe and effective alternative to extraction, with long-lasting and predictable results.
